Inspiration \
In `
spi *
ra "
tion \,
n . [
F .
inspiration ,
L .
inspiratio .
See {
Inspire }.]
[
1913 Webster ]
1 .
The act of inspiring or breathing in ;
breath ;
specif .
(
Physiol .),
the drawing of air into the lungs ,
accomplished in mammals by elevation of the chest walls and flattening of the diaphragm ; --
the opposite of expiration .
[
1913 Webster ]
2 .
The act or power of exercising an elevating or stimulating influence upon the intellect or emotions ;
the result of such influence which quickens or stimulates ;
as ,
the inspiration of occasion ,
of art ,
etc .
[
1913 Webster ]
Your father was ever virtuous ,
and holy men at their death have good inspirations . --
Shak .
[
1913 Webster ]
3 . (
Theol .)
A supernatural divine influence on the prophets ,
apostles ,
or sacred writers ,
by which they were qualified to communicate moral or religious truth with authority ;
a supernatural influence which qualifies men to receive and communicate divine truth ;
also ,
the truth communicated .
[
1913 Webster ]
All Scripture is given by inspiration of God . --
2 Tim .
iii .
16 .
[
1913 Webster ]
The age which we now live in is not an age of inspiration and impulses . --
Sharp .
[
1913 Webster ]
{
Plenary inspiration } (
Theol .),
that kind of inspiration which excludes all defect in the utterance of the inspired message .
{
Verbal inspiration } (
Theol .),
that kind of inspiration which extends to the very words and forms of expression of the divine message .
[
1913 Webster ]

zeal Inspiration that extraordinary or supernatural divine influence vouchsafed to those who wrote the Holy Scriptures ,
rendering their writings infallible . "
All scripture is given by inspiration of God "
(
R .
V ., "
Every scripture inspired of God "),
2 Tim .
3 :
16 .
This is true of all the "
sacred writings ,"
not in the sense of their being works of genius or of supernatural insight ,
but as "
theopneustic ,"
i .
e ., "
breathed into by God "
in such a sense that the writers were supernaturally guided to express exactly what God intended them to express as a revelation of his mind and will .
The testimony of the sacred writers themselves abundantly demonstrates this truth ;
and if they are infallible as teachers of doctrine ,
then the doctrine of plenary inspiration must be accepted .
There are no errors in the Bible as it came from God ,
none have been proved to exist .
Difficulties and phenomena we cannot explain are not errors .
All these books of the Old and New Testaments are inspired .
We do not say that they contain ,
but that they are ,
the Word of God .
The gift of inspiration rendered the writers the organs of God ,
for the infallible communication of his mind and will ,
in the very manner and words in which it was originally given .
As to the nature of inspiration we have no information .
This only we know ,
it rendered the writers infallible .
They were all equally inspired ,
and are all equally infallible .
The inspiration of the sacred writers did not change their characters .
They retained all their individual peculiarities as thinkers or writers . (
